91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

Android analogclock怎樣適配不同屏幕

小樊
82
2024-10-15 00:25:16
欄目: 編程語言

在Android開發中,為了確保AnalogClock在不同屏幕尺寸上都能正確適配,可以采取以下步驟:

  1. 使用ConstraintLayout:ConstraintLayout是一個靈活的布局管理器,它允許你為視圖設置相對位置和約束,而不是固定的大小和位置。這有助于確保AnalogClock在不同屏幕尺寸上都能正確顯示。
  2. 設置視圖大小和位置:在AnalogClock的布局文件中,可以使用android:layout_widthandroid:layout_height屬性來設置其大小。為了適應不同的屏幕尺寸,可以將這些屬性設置為wrap_contentmatch_parent,并添加適當的約束。
  3. 使用dp單位:為了避免在不同屏幕密度上出現布局問題,建議使用dp(密度無關像素)單位而不是px(像素)單位來定義布局尺寸和位置。dp單位會根據屏幕密度自動調整,以確保布局在不同設備上具有一致的外觀。
  4. 測試不同屏幕尺寸的設備:在開發過程中,確保在不同屏幕尺寸的設備上測試AnalogClock的顯示效果。可以使用Android模擬器或真實設備進行測試,以確保布局在各種情況下都能正確顯示。

需要注意的是,AnalogClock本身是一個系統自帶的組件,它可能不支持所有自定義的布局和樣式設置。因此,在適配不同屏幕時,可能需要考慮使用其他自定義的時鐘組件或控件來實現更靈活的布局和樣式設置。

另外,如果你想要創建一個完全自定義的AnalogClock,你可以考慮使用Canvas來繪制時鐘的指針和刻度。通過這種方式,你可以完全控制時鐘的外觀和行為,并為其添加更多的功能和定制選項。但是,這種方法的實現相對復雜,需要一定的繪圖和動畫編程知識。

0
屏边| 略阳县| 黑河市| 玉屏| 吴堡县| 图木舒克市| 南城县| 葫芦岛市| 康保县| 蒲城县| 寻乌县| 洪江市| 沙河市| 临清市| 吉木乃县| 阳朔县| 巍山| 开封县| 崇左市| 尚义县| 当涂县| 河源市| 保康县| 海阳市| 志丹县| 武宣县| 来宾市| 卢氏县| 桂阳县| 建昌县| 岑巩县| 富锦市| 和田市| 凤凰县| 调兵山市| 娱乐| 简阳市| 丰县| 巩留县| 新邵县| 综艺|